Memorial gift focuses on diabetes research
The Roberta J. Newsham Memorial Diabetes Research Fund has been established to support diabetes research at UNMC’s College of Medicine. The Newsham family created the fund through a family gift and memorial donations creating a $10,000 endowment at the University of Nebraska Foundation.

UNMC’s total research grants reach record $62 million
UNMC has broken its record for total research grants in a single quarter by bringing in $26 million during July, August and September. The record quarter brings UNMC’s total grant funding to $62 million.
